The Evolution of Data Analytics in Content Strategy

Data analytics has become a cornerstone of modern content strategy. Gone are the days when content creation was a shot in the dark. Today, data-driven approaches allow us to measure the impact of every piece of content, from blog posts to social media updates. The Advanced Certificate program emphasizes the use of advanced analytics tools like Google Analytics, SEMrush, and Tableau to dissect user behavior, engagement metrics, and content performance.

One of the most exciting innovations in this area is the integration of machine learning. Machine learning algorithms can predict trends, identify patterns, and even suggest content topics that are likely to resonate with your audience. By understanding these trends, content strategists can create more targeted and effective content. For instance, predictive analytics can help you anticipate which types of content will perform well in the coming months, allowing you to plan your editorial calendar more effectively.

The Rise of Personalized Content Experiences

Personalization is no longer a buzzword; it's a necessity. Today's audiences expect content that speaks directly to their needs and interests. The Advanced Certificate program places a significant focus on personalization strategies, teaching students how to use data to tailor content experiences for individual users. This involves segmenting audiences based on demographics, behavior, and preferences, and then delivering content that is highly relevant to each segment.

Tools like dynamic content and AI-powered recommendation engines are becoming increasingly popular. These technologies analyze user data in real-time to deliver personalized content recommendations. For example, a fashion e-commerce site might use AI to recommend articles and blog posts based on a user's browsing history and purchase behavior. This level of personalization not only enhances user experience but also drives higher engagement and conversion rates.

Ethical Considerations and Data Privacy

As we delve deeper into data-driven strategies, ethical considerations and data privacy become paramount. The Advanced Certificate program addresses these issues head-on, teaching students about data governance, compliance with regulations like GDPR, and the ethical use of data. It's crucial to ensure that data collection and analysis are transparent, secure, and respectful of user privacy.

One of the key innovations in this area is the use of differential privacy, a technique that adds noise to data to protect individual privacy while still allowing for accurate analysis. This approach ensures that while data can be used to inform content strategy, individual user identities remain anonymous. Additionally, blockchain technology is being explored for its potential to enhance data security and transparency in content strategy.

Future Developments in Data-Driven Content Strategy

Looking ahead, the future of data-driven content strategy is incredibly exciting. Emerging technologies like augmented reality (AR) and virtual reality (VR) are set to revolutionize how we create and consume content. For example, AR-powered content can provide immersive experiences that engage users in ways that traditional content cannot. Data analytics will play a crucial role in optimizing these new formats, helping content strategists understand user interactions and refine their approaches.

Moreover, the integration of natural language processing (NLP) is poised to transform content creation. NLP can automate the generation of content, from social media posts to detailed reports, based on data insights. This doesn't mean replacing human creativity but rather augmenting it, allowing content creators to focus on high-level strategy while NLP handles the more routine tasks.
